How Geiger Counters Use Gas Ionization to Detect Radiation

A Geiger counter is an instrument that allows detecting and quantifying radiation through the ionization of gas. Its key components include:

- A gas-filled tube which forms the radiation detection chamber. Gases used include helium, neon and argon mixtures.

- An information display for radiation analysis. This may be an audible speaker and/or visual digital display.

When ionizing radiation enters the gas chamber, it strips electrons from atoms leaving positively charged ions. This conductivity generates a brief current that the display registers as a "click" or radiation unit.

More incident radiation leads to increased ion pair production and clicks per minute. The display counts and converts these into radiation measurements.

By leveraging the ionization of gas to translate particle emissions into electrical signals and data, Geiger counters enable detectable and measurable radiation awareness, even at low background levels.

How Geiger Counters Detect But Don't Identify Radiation

Geiger counters are the most affordable radiation detection devices available. But what exactly can they tell you?

A Geiger counter senses when radiation is present by registering interactions in its gas tube sensor. This provides a general alert through audible clicks or display units.

However, Geiger counters cannot differentiate between radiation types or energies. They do not identify specific radioactive sources or emitters.

The small gas chamber is impacted the same whether alpha, beta or gamma radiation enters. The counter responds equivalently to all types.

While excellent for indicating elevated radiation levels, supplementary methods are necessary to characterize the radiation source and energy. The counter is a warning system, not an all-in-one analyzer.

So Geiger counters excel at simple detection to prompt further investigation. Their limitation is non-specificity, only signaling a general radiation presence.

What dose of radiation is permitted?

Workers are only allowed to receive 0.05 sieverts (Sv), or 5 rem, of radiation per year. The recommendation for when to evacuate or seek shelter during an emergency is when the total predicted dose exceeds 10–50 millisieverts (mSv) or 1–5 rem over a four-day period.

What is a radiation neutralizer?

DTPA, or diethylenetriamine pentaacetic acid.

Metals are bound by this material. Particles of the radioactive elements plutonium, americium, and curium are attracted to DTPA. Radiation absorption is decreased since the radioactive particles leave the body through urine.

What types of radiation can clothing block?

the beta raysThe beta-particle:A layer of clothing or a few millimeters of an object like aluminum can stop beta particles. The skin can be penetrated by beta particles, which can lead to radiation injuries such skin burns.
